Does social distancing matter for infectious disease propagation? A SEIR model and Gompertz law based cellular automaton

Szymon Biernacki,
Krzysztof Malarz

Abstract: In this paper, we present stochastic synchronous cellular automaton defined on a square lattice. The automaton rules are based on SEIR model with probabilistic parameters gathered from real-world data on human mortality and SARS-CoV-2 disease characteristics. With computer simulations, we show the influence of the neighbourhood radius on the number of infected and deceased agents in the artificial population.
